Crafting a Mountain Oasis: A New Chapter for Winter Park

The developers at Nassar Land Company are pulling out all the stops for their latest venture, the Riverwalk Collection. Nestled right along the Fraser River in Winter Park, Colorado, this project is about as prime as real estate gets these days. We're talking about rare land right in the heart of a mountain town that investors are watching closely as the area's development plans soar past $2 billion. Why The Riverwalk Matters

For those who haven't heard, Winter Park's on the verge of a major transformation. It's a spot that's attracting not just skiers and mountain lovers but investors too. Riverwalk isn't just some run-of-the-mill development. It's front and center in what's poised to be a growth story like few others in Colorado's resort communities.

Strategic Locale Meets Design Brilliance

The vision here marries Nassar's eye for timeless architecture with Humphrey's knack for interiors that marry sophistication and comfort effortlessly. If you're not familiar with Max Humphrey, he's the mastermind behind acclaimed interiors blending rustic and refined vibes. Okay, so it's not exactly shocking they've chosen him to bring this phase of Winter Park's evolution to life.

Picture cribs where every material and angle is scrutinized and perfected. And let's not gloss over the strategic advantages—think proximity to Main Street, Hideaway Park, and the kicker: a future gondola lift to Winter Park Resort. Riverwalk homes aren't just about looking pretty; they're about securing long-term value while savoring world-class outdoor fun.

Looking Down the Road

What we're looking at here isn't just homes but potential seedbeds for investment growth. With Winter Park's transformation on the horizon, these properties stand to appreciate in ways conventional real estate just can't deliver anymore. Plus, the benefit of grandfathered short-term rental options can't be overstated. There's flexibility to be had alongside rock-solid long-term prospects.
